Quantitative longitudinal predictions of Alzheimer's disease by multi-modal predictive learning

<title>Abstract</title> <p><bold>Background: </bold>Quantitatively predicting the progression of Alzheimer’s disease (AD) in an individual on a continuous scale, such as AD assessment scale-cognitive (ADAS-cog) scores, is informative for a personalized approach as opposed to qualitatively classifying the individual into a broad disease category.
